Why don't you just switch brands? All 255's are not created equal, and I noticed that...
the Conti's are narrower than other brands (my 255 Dunlops have a larger tread width and offer more rim protection from curbs). You should be able to lookup tread width (and sectional width) specs directly on tire manufacturer websites. When looking at 295 width tires for another vehicle, variances of up to 1" between brands were not uncommon in the same size range. And an extra .50" is all you might need for the extra protection.
